Word of the Day: Indemnity




Well here we have a super useful word. Indemnity is compensation for damages or suffer age. This would be mostly useful if you had a car accident or some kind of injury where you weren't the cause of the hurt.

This word's root word of indemnitās is the noun damnum “financial loss, deprivation of possessions or property, a sum to be paid in restitution.” Damnum comes from an unrecorded dapnom, a noun derivative of the extended root dap-, from the Proto-Indo-European root dā– “to apportion in exchange.”

All of that to say an example sentence could be:

"I promise you indemnity for your loss, and an apology for all you suffered..."

So keep this in mind if an unfortunate situation emerges, it could help you explain the circumstances
